    About Brandon

    Brandon emerges as a name that perfectly bridges a friendly, approachable sound with a sense of quiet strength. Rooted in Old English, meaning "broom-covered hill," it evokes a pastoral image, yet its modern popularity, especially from the 1980s through the 2000s, gives it a distinctly contemporary feel. It's a choice for parents who appreciate a name that feels familiar and grounded without being overly traditional, suitable for a child who might be both outdoorsy and effortlessly cool. Unlike many nature-inspired names that lean whimsical, Brandon maintains a solid, masculine presence, making it a versatile option that has stood the test of recent time.
